NocoDB实战指南:零代码实现企业数据可视化管理
在数字化转型浪潮中,企业数据管理面临着技术门槛高、协作效率低、系统整合难三大核心挑战。传统数据库工具要么需要专业编程知识,要么功能单一无法满足复杂业务需求,导致业务部门与IT部门之间形成数据鸿沟。NocoDB作为一款开源的零代码数据库平台,通过可视化界面将复杂的数据库操作转化为类电子表格的直观交互,彻底打破了这一困境。本文将从价值定位、场景拆解、实施路径、效能提升和风险规避五个维度,全面解析如何利用NocoDB构建企业级数据管理系统。
价值定位:重新定义数据管理方式
NocoDB的核心价值在于其"零代码、全功能、强整合"的产品定位。与传统数据库工具相比,它具有三大差异化优势:首先,无需编写SQL语句即可完成复杂数据操作,业务人员可直接参与数据管理;其次,提供超过10种视图模式(表格、看板、日历等)满足不同业务场景需求;最后,支持与现有数据库无缝集成,保护企业既有IT投资。这种定位使NocoDB成为连接业务与技术的桥梁,平均可减少企业数据管理相关的开发工作量达70%。
场景拆解:三大核心应用场景全解析
场景一:供应商关系管理系统
业务痛点:采购部门需要跟踪数十家供应商的资质、价格、交付周期等信息,传统Excel管理方式易出错且难以实时协作,导致采购决策延迟。
解决方案:利用NocoDB构建供应商关系管理系统,集中管理供应商全生命周期数据,通过自动化规则实现风险预警。
实施步骤:
- 创建供应商信息表,定义基本信息(名称、联系人、联系方式)、资质信息(认证状态、有效期)和绩效指标(交付及时率、质量合格率)
- 设置数据验证规则,确保关键字段(如营业执照有效期)格式正确且不为空
- 配置看板视图,按供应商状态(潜在、审核中、合作中、暂停)分类展示
- 创建自动化工作流:当供应商资质即将到期时,自动发送提醒邮件给采购负责人
效果对比:实施前,供应商信息分散在多个Excel文件中,更新滞后且易冲突;实施后,实现了供应商信息的集中管理,资质到期预警响应时间从3天缩短至即时,采购决策效率提升40%。
💡 提示:使用"表单视图"创建供应商信息录入界面,非技术人员也能轻松添加新供应商。
⚠️ 注意:敏感供应商信息(如价格)需设置字段级权限,仅授权人员可见。
立即尝试:在NocoDB中导入现有供应商Excel数据,5分钟内即可完成初步系统搭建。
场景二:项目进度跟踪系统
业务痛点:项目管理中任务分配不清晰、进度不透明,导致团队协作效率低下,项目延期风险增加。
解决方案:通过NocoDB构建可视化项目管理看板,实时跟踪任务状态,自动计算关键路径。
实施步骤:
- 设计任务数据表,包含任务名称、负责人、起止时间、优先级、依赖关系等字段
- 创建看板视图,按任务状态(待办、进行中、审核中、已完成)分组
- 配置日历视图,直观展示任务时间分布和资源冲突
- 设置自动化规则:当任务延期时,自动通知项目负责人和相关团队成员
效果对比:传统项目管理方式下,团队成员需每日更新进度,信息滞后约24小时;使用NocoDB后,任务状态实时可见,项目风险识别提前平均3.5天,团队沟通成本降低60%。
💡 提示:利用"关联字段"功能建立任务与项目、任务与成员之间的关系,实现数据联动更新。
⚠️ 注意:设置任务依赖关系时,需启用"级联更新"功能,确保前置任务延期时自动调整后续任务时间。
立即尝试:创建一个包含10个任务的小型项目,体验拖拽式任务状态更新和自动进度计算功能。
场景三:客户拜访管理系统
业务痛点:销售人员外出拜访记录不及时,客户需求反馈传递滞后,导致销售机会流失。
解决方案:使用NocoDB构建客户拜访管理系统,标准化拜访记录流程,自动生成客户跟进提醒。
实施步骤:
- 创建客户拜访表,记录拜访对象、时间、目的、主要内容和后续行动计划
- 配置日历视图,按周/月展示拜访安排,避免时间冲突
- 设置基于地理位置的过滤功能,优化拜访路线
- 创建自动化工作流:拜访后24小时未填写记录时发送提醒,3天后自动生成跟进任务
效果对比:实施前,约30%的客户拜访没有及时记录;实施后,拜访记录完成率提升至95%,客户需求响应时间从平均48小时缩短至6小时,销售转化率提高15%。
💡 提示:使用移动设备访问NocoDB,可在拜访现场实时记录信息,支持照片附件上传。
⚠️ 注意:客户信息属于敏感数据,需启用访问日志功能,记录所有数据操作痕迹。
立即尝试:为下周安排3个客户拜访,体验日历视图的时间管理功能和自动提醒机制。
实施路径:从安装到上线的三级部署方案
基础版:个人学习与小型团队使用
适用场景:个人开发者学习、3人以下小团队临时项目
部署步骤:
- 执行Docker命令一键启动:
docker run -d --name noco -p 8080:8080 nocodb/nocodb:latest - 访问http://localhost:8080完成初始设置
- 创建第一个数据库和基础表格
优势:5分钟内完成部署,无需额外配置,资源占用低(仅需512MB内存)
局限性:数据存储在容器内部,容器删除后数据丢失
💡 提示:为避免数据丢失,可添加数据卷挂载参数:-v /local/path:/usr/app/data/
进阶版:部门级应用
适用场景:10-50人团队的日常业务数据管理
部署步骤:
- 准备PostgreSQL数据库环境
- 使用Docker Compose部署:
version: '3'
services:
nocodb:
image: nocodb/nocodb:latest
ports:
- "8080:8080"
environment:
- NC_DB=pg://postgres:password@db:5432/nocodb
depends_on:
- db
db:
image: postgres:14
environment:
- POSTGRES_PASSWORD=password
- POSTGRES_DB=nocodb
volumes:
- pgdata:/var/lib/postgresql/data
volumes:
pgdata:
- 执行
docker-compose up -d启动服务
优势:数据持久化存储,支持多用户协作,性能稳定
注意事项:需定期备份PostgreSQL数据库,建议配置每日自动备份
企业版:全公司级应用
适用场景:50人以上企业,多部门数据共享与协作
部署步骤:
- 克隆仓库:
git clone https://gitcode.com/GitHub_Trending/no/nocodb - 进入项目目录:
cd nocodb - 使用自动安装脚本部署:
./docker-compose/1_Auto_Upstall/noco.sh - 根据向导完成SSL配置、负载均衡和高可用设置
优势:支持横向扩展,包含完整的监控告警体系,符合企业级安全标准
注意事项:建议部署在专用服务器,最低配置4核8GB内存,生产环境需配置防火墙和定期安全审计
效能提升:三大核心功能释放数据价值
多视图数据展示
NocoDB提供网格、看板、日历、画廊等10余种视图模式,满足不同业务场景的数据展示需求。例如,财务部门可使用网格视图进行数据录入和计算,管理层可通过仪表板视图监控关键指标,销售团队可利用地图视图优化客户拜访路线。这种多维度的数据展示能力,使同一数据集能够为不同角色提供决策支持。
自动化工作流
通过可视化的工作流编辑器,用户可配置从简单提醒到复杂业务流程的自动化规则。典型应用包括:当库存低于阈值时自动生成采购申请,新客户录入后自动分配跟进销售人员,合同到期前30天发送续约提醒等。据统计,合理配置的自动化工作流可减少企业60%的重复性操作。
精细化权限管理
NocoDB提供多层次的权限控制机制,确保数据安全:
- 组织级权限:控制用户对整个系统的访问范围
- 项目级权限:管理用户对特定项目的操作权限
- 表级权限:限制用户可访问的数据表
- 视图级权限:允许用户只能看到特定的数据视图
- 字段级权限:对敏感字段(如价格、联系方式)进行访问控制
- 记录级权限:基于数据内容设置访问规则(如只能看到自己创建的记录)
风险规避:故障排除决策树
部署阶段问题
症状:服务启动失败
- 检查端口是否被占用:
netstat -tulpn | grep 8080 - 验证数据库连接参数是否正确
- 检查容器日志:
docker logs noco
症状:无法访问Web界面
- 确认服务是否正常运行:
docker ps | grep nocodb - 检查防火墙设置:
ufw status - 验证端口映射是否正确
数据管理问题
症状:数据导入失败
- 检查文件格式是否支持(CSV、Excel)
- 验证文件大小是否超过限制(默认50MB)
- 检查字段类型是否匹配
症状:查询性能缓慢
- 优化数据表结构,添加适当索引
- 减少一次性加载的数据量
- 检查是否有复杂计算字段影响性能
协作问题
症状:权限设置不生效
- 确认用户角色配置是否正确
- 检查是否有冲突的权限规则
- 验证用户是否已重新登录使权限生效
下一步行动计划
- 环境准备:根据团队规模选择合适的部署方案,完成NocoDB基础环境搭建
- 数据建模:梳理核心业务数据结构,创建3-5个关键数据表
- 视图配置:为每个数据表创建2-3种常用视图(网格、看板、表单)
- 权限设置:配置团队成员账号和相应的访问权限
- 流程自动化:实现2-3个核心业务流程的自动化(如数据验证、提醒通知)
- 效果评估:运行2周后,对比使用前后的工作效率变化,持续优化配置
通过NocoDB,企业可以快速构建符合自身需求的数据管理系统,无需专业编程知识,即可实现数据的可视化管理和高效协作。无论是小型团队的日常数据管理,还是大型企业的业务流程数字化,NocoDB都能提供简单、灵活且强大的解决方案,真正释放数据的价值。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5-w4a8GLM-5-w4a8基于混合专家架构,专为复杂系统工程与长周期智能体任务设计。支持单/多节点部署,适配Atlas 800T A3,采用w4a8量化技术,结合vLLM推理优化,高效平衡性能与精度,助力智能应用开发Jinja00
jiuwenclawJiuwenClaw 是一款基于openJiuwen开发的智能AI Agent,它能够将大语言模型的强大能力,通过你日常使用的各类通讯应用,直接延伸至你的指尖。Python0188-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
AtomGit城市坐标计划AtomGit 城市坐标计划开启!让开源有坐标,让城市有星火。致力于与城市合伙人共同构建并长期运营一个健康、活跃的本地开发者生态。01
awesome-zig一个关于 Zig 优秀库及资源的协作列表。Makefile00



